Northrop Grumman Aerospace Systems has an opening for a Software Engineering Manager 2 to join our team of qualified, diverse individuals. This position will be located in either Melbourne FL or San Diego, CA
Job Responsibilities Include but are not limited to:
* New business acquisition, proposal, and special projects support
* Support Functional Engineering initiatives
* Assist with staff workload forecast preparation
* I dentifying and implementing new or improved tools and processes to increase team efficiency
* Acquire the necessary computers, equipment, and tools to enable the team to accomplish their assigned job
* Performs technical planning, system integration, verification and validation, cost and risk, and supportability and effectiveness analyses for total systems
* Leads Engineering teams with program execution
* Mentor Engineers on all phases of the Program
* Creates, reviews, and maintains critical documentation
* Strong interpersonal skills
* Supports the software department, software center, and software sector in their day-to-day activities
Basic Qualifications:
* Must either have a Bachelor's degree in a Science, Technology, Engineering or Mathematics (STEM) field AND 8 years of related professional/military experience that includes a background in software development, OR a Master's degree Science, Technology, Engineering or Mathematics (STEM) field AND 6 years of related professional/military experience OR a PhD Science, Technology, Engineering or Mathematics (STEM) field and 4 years of experience that includes a background in software development
* Prior experience in a leadership capacity using agile development, including participating as Product Owner, SCRUM Master, and/or team member in an Agile development environment.
* Experience with the full Software Development Life Cycle (SDLC)
* Experience with Agile software development, object-oriented architecture and programming, software integration and testing.
* Experience with at least two of the following programming or scripting languages:
Java, Python, Go, C++, C#, Power Shell, VBScript, Bash, or Korn Shell
* Experience with Cloud technologies and service providers.
* Active in-Scope, DoD Secret clearance
* Ability to obtain and maintain initial Special Program Access (SAP/PAR). This SAP/PAR must be obtained prior to commencement of employment and must be obtained within a reasonable amount of time as determined by the company to meet its business needs
Preferred Qualifications:
* Current approved PAR to applicable program
* An advanced degree in Engineering, Computer Science, Computer Engineering, or other STEM discipline
* Advanced technical management degree
* Prior experience in engineering functional management
* Proven leadership qualities and strong interpersonal skills
* Previous experience leading a team of 5-12 employees with a record of on-time performance
* Previous experience in developing proposal inputs (task descriptions and basis of estimate)
* Time management and organizational skills to prioritize across concurrent program and functional responsibilities
